Thanks I appreciate it. No one should be jealous though. I build cool cars and trucks as my living. I will start a thread on this truck in the appropriate section if the mods don't mind, but for now here is a link to F150Online where I have a build thread.

http://www.f150online.com/forums/expedition-navigator/422571-99-expo-eb-build.html

For those who don't know, this has been an ongoing build since last year. Since this is my truck I only have a little time here and there to work on it, so there was no big rush on it. I've owned this truck since new and it has been painted once before some 6 years ago, but now I decided to use it just as a show truck. I've converted the front end to an 06 with a one off custom hood and bumper and custom headlamps. Lots of other things going on. Well check out the photos and tell me what you think. We're also currently building a custom console with an I-Pad installation in my son's 99 F150, unfortunately this isn't an F150 forum so I don't know if anyone would want to see those pics.

Thanks for inviting me over and I hope you like the build pics.

Very nice build but I have a question. I see that when you painted the Expi the driver/passenger doors were removed along with the glass. Now the molding around the glass that goes on the outside was removed.
Are you re-using the molding, painting it, or buying new. Reason I ask is bc my 07's molding looks like crap and want new ones or someone told me I can paint it. But new ones arent cheap....

If your referring to the belt moldings.....they have a small clip on the end otherwise they push on. I painted mine black after properly prepping them for paint.

Here is a photo I took, you can see how glossy the moldings are.
